Template rendering on Lumenpress slowed after the partial-cache refactor. Check p95 in the Fennel dashboard; anything above 400ms blocks release. If elevated, flip RENDER_CACHE_WARM to true and redeploy the renderer pods only. Do not roll back the whole stack. Confirm with two synthetic page loads before sign-off. The exact build under test is recorded on the line below.

session token of yageg-kagap = htk9_89026285c

Key Ceremony Checklist — Item 4

[ ] Release manager verifies the Gravemark GPU memory profiler build is signed before the ceremony window closes. Confirm the profiler's capture daemon is stopped on all benchmark hosts, then unseal the ceremony HSM token. The recovery passphrase for the token is recorded directly below.

unlock words, kafog-tajof: ulador-ulaael-kasvan

Ticket #RAF-22: The two raffle drums for the Bellwether Goods staff party were not collected this morning as scheduled. The driver from Quickline Haulage reported the dock gate was closed at the agreed time. Both drums remain wrapped on shelf C4 and are needed by Friday. A second pick-up has been arranged, and the hand-over instruction is below.

dispatch memo: the sorius tamius courier leaves the praeth ledger at gate 4873 under passcode 928014

Subject: Handover — Fabrikit on-call

Hey! Quick handover notes. Fabrikit (our test-data factory lib) had a flaky seed generator this week — if builds fail on the Norwick suite, just bump the seed cache and rerun. Docs live on the Lantermill wiki under "Fabrikit basics," which new folks should skim first. Nothing else burning. If anything weird pops up overnight, ping the library owner directly.

billing contact of bafog-bawip = fraael@lumicworks.corp